It was warm and wet in Bijoux today with rain up to treeline at 1600 m. We didn’t see any new avalanches, but we didn’t see much of anything with whiteout conditions and rain drops on our goggles. The winds were strong out of the southwest, but weren’t managing to blow any of the wet snow around at treeline. The top 5-10 cm were slushy with up to 50 cm of moist snow underneath which rode like mashed potatoes. We didn’t wander far from the beaten path, but what little tree riding we did was ok. At least until you hit an invisible wind lip. We dug down to the crust from Mid December and got variable, stubborn results. We think this layer is healing in the warm temperatures, but still don’t trust it in areas where large triggers could still affect it.
